About Straight Talk Wireless

Straight Talk is a no-contract phone plan that shares networks with four major cellphone service providers. It doesn’t restrict people to long-term contracts, and it offers nationwide coverage and more data plans with flexible payment options.

Pros
  • Affordable options
  • Add-on features available
  • No contracts
Cons
  • Data can be slow
  • No family plans
